Facts
- The byproducts of crystal meth production can cause illness and death, and are highly volatile, often exploding without warning.
- Research indicates that separated and divorced men and women are three times as likely as married men and women to report having been married to an alcoholic or problem drinker.
- When crack pipes are shared, any bacteria or viruses from the previous user's mouth can be spread such as tuberculosis which can be spread by saliva.
- One recent study of heterosexual men found that recent methamphetamine use is associated with high-risk sexual behaviors, including anal intercourse, sex with an injection drug user, and casual sex with an anonymous female partner.
